I. Reasons for Milan flowers' leaves falling off upon touch 1. Excessive or insufficient water: Water is a key factor in plant growth, and too much or too little water will affect the growth of Milan flowers, causing the leaves to become fragile and easy to fall off. 2. Insufficient sunlight: Milan flowers enjoy ample sunshine, and if they are kept in an environment with insufficient light for an extended period, it can lead to yellowing and falling off of the leaves. 3. Insufficient nutrients: Plants require ample nutrients during growth, and if the nutrients in the soil are insufficient, the leaves of Milan flowers will become fragile and prone to falling off. 4. Diseases and pests: Diseases and pests are another important cause of leaf drop in Milan flowers, such as red spiders and aphids.
II. Remedial measures for leaf drop in Milan flowers 1. Control water: To prevent the leaves of Milan flowers from falling off, it is first necessary to control water properly. Water the plant according to the weather and its growth condition, keeping the soil moist but not waterlogged. 2. Increase sunlight: Place the Milan flower in a sunny location, ensuring it gets at least 4-6 hours of direct sunlight each day to promote photosynthesis and enhance disease resistance. 3. Fertilization management: Apply some organic or compound fertilizers to the Milan flower appropriately, ensuring the plant has ample nutrients during growth (G-Y). 4. Disease and pest control: If diseases or pests are found on the Milan flower, take timely measures for control. Use specialized insecticides and follow the instructions for spraying. 5. III. Preventive measures for leaf drop in Milan flowers 1. Reasonable placement: Place the Milan flower in a well-ventilated, sunny area, avoiding the impact of low temperatures in winter and high temperatures in summer on the plant. 2. Timely watering: Water the plant according to the weather and its growth condition, avoiding excessive or insufficient water. 3. Regular fertilization: Apply a light fertilizer to the Milan flower every half month to ensure nutrient supply (G-Y). 4. Good disease and pest control: Regularly inspect the Milan flower and deal with diseases and pests in a timely manner.
